成人在线亚洲_国产日韩视频一区二区三区_久久久国产精品_99国内精品久久久久久久

您的位置:首頁(yè)技術(shù)文章
文章詳情頁(yè)

python如何更新包

瀏覽:115日期:2022-07-21 15:54:25

Python安裝新包,pip是很好用的安裝工具。

pip list 可以查詢所有已安裝的包和版本。怎么知道本地安裝包的版本是否有可以更新的新版本呢?通過(guò)pip list函數(shù)可以實(shí)現(xiàn)。具體實(shí)現(xiàn)方式如下:

pip list --outdated --format=legacy pip list --outdated --format=columns ##對(duì)比f(wàn)ormat=legacy,format=columns輸出格式和表格類(lèi)似。

通過(guò)以上的方式即可獲得當(dāng)前已經(jīng)安裝的包當(dāng)前版本,最新版本和包的安裝文件形式(wheel/sdist)

那么該怎么更新這些包呢?

第一種方式:pip install -Uxxxx (xxxx指包的名稱(chēng),該方法的缺點(diǎn)是包需要一個(gè)一個(gè)更新)

第二種方式:pip-review函數(shù)

pip install pip-reviewpip-review --local --interactive

知識(shí)點(diǎn)擴(kuò)展:

python包更新方法

好久沒(méi)擺弄老筆記本了,今天開(kāi)機(jī),發(fā)現(xiàn)python版本很低了,幾乎所有包都需要更新。所以,借機(jī)將python包更新的方法整理一下:

需要特別說(shuō)明一下,linux系統(tǒng)下,命令需要帶sudo使用超級(jí)用戶權(quán)限。

首先更新當(dāng)前pip,因?yàn)榻酉聛?lái)更新需要用到pip包

pip install pip pip install --upgrade pip

或者python -m pip install --upgrade pip

2.查看當(dāng)前安裝的包

pip list :列出所有安裝的包 pip list --outdated :列出所有可以升級(jí)的包

3.更新單個(gè)包

pip install --upgrade xxx

4.卸載包

pip uninstall xxx

5.更新所有包

目前還沒(méi)測(cè)試成功

到此這篇關(guān)于python如何更新包的文章就介紹到這了,更多相關(guān)python更新包步驟內(nèi)容請(qǐng)搜索好吧啦網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章希望大家以后多多支持好吧啦網(wǎng)!

標(biāo)簽: Python 編程
相關(guān)文章: